On Fri, 2006-06-16 at 14:28 -0400, Bill Nottingham wrote:
Jeremy Katz (katzj(a)redhat.com) said:
> > Looking at the update interaction as it currently stands:
> > 1) yum-updatesd
> > 2) puplet
> > 3) user
> > a) clicks 'update'
> > b) enters root password
> > 4) pup
> > a) checks repositories
> > b) churns metadata
> > c) builds cache
> > d) generates names of packages to be updated, including dependencies
>
> Note that if you're within the time window of the check (likely), then
> the metadata update + check stuff doesn't actually have to happen as
> it's already been done. That's one of the big reasons why yum-updatesd
> has to run as root -- this way, it can just update the existing metadata
> caches and we can just get the advantages of already having that done.
It seems to be happening every time for me. Probably some combination
of updatesd check timings + yum expiry timings. Might want to centrailize
these sorts of options.
Agreed -- now that we're accessing the main yum.conf from yum-updatesd,
that'll be easy to fix up.
> > Note that 4a-4d *completely* duplicates 1a-1d. This seems
rather inefficient,
> > and leads me to wonder if a different model would be better.
>
> ... except that the only thing that's really duplicated is "what are the
> updates of this set".
Still, why does it need computed again?
What if something has changed since the last time the daemon ran? There
are cases which could end up installing/updating packages which you had
since done a removal around. And in any case, as long as the interface
is doing the updating, you have to have done all the hard stuff around
finding "what are the updates"
